In the early days, KwaZulu-Natal baker Njabulo Sithole had minimal income and says there was a time when he could not even buy bread for his family.

KwaZulu-Natal baker Njabulo Sithole has gone from baking cakes in his kitchen to making 12,000 “snowballs” a week for 200 Pick n Pay supermarkets.

The 43-year-old father of two runs his bakery, Bakers Creationz, near the Inanda Dam, north of Durban.which recognises suppliers for theirAfter quitting his job as a marketing manager in 2012 to pursue his passion for baking, Sithole struggled to get his business off the ground.2014 I gave up my dream of starting in a business facility and started trading from my home kitchen, convinced my business plan would work out in the end.

Sithole initially supplied schools with cakes, muffins and cupcakes, paying schoolchildren commission for selling them. “Orders started pouring in and I was able to move to a larger kitchen later that year. I started saving the money I was making to buy equipment from other bakeries which were closing down.”“This space has expanded with the business and we now occupy 300m².”

In the early days, Sithole had minimal income and said there was a time when he could not even buy bread for his family. “I realised I needed to keep going and develop products for which there was a market. I started small-scale but my vision was always to supply major retailers.”In 2016 he joined the Pick n Pay Boost Your Biz programme and not only won, but also gained access to the retail giant.
